I had some friends cleaning fence rows and burning the trees in large piles so I went and salvaged a cord.

image.jpg
Walnut, Cherry, hackberry, and a sprinkling of Mulberry on top.

I also gave another cord of cherry to a friend who smokes BBQ.

A pretty good day to run saws and the easiest cutting I've done. They pushed the trees over with heavy equipment and would hold it up while I cut off the root balls and tops. Then they held the logs over my trailer as I bucked it to size.
